Sabine's have hit in big numbers this weekend. I saw a juvenile Sabine's at
Lagerman Reservoir in Boulder County mid-day today and noticed continuing
reports from others at Cherry Creek, Chatfield, Jumbo and Big Johnson
Reservoirs.

I got great views this afternoon of 3, no less, Sabines Gulls at Smith
Reservoir SWA near Blanca. There are 2 juveniles and one molting adult. What a
sight!
They can be seen along the south shore of the reservoir so go into the south
side entrance.
